The history

This Keith-built home is steeped in history, both in its design and its location. E.V. Keith was a renowned builder and developer whose legacy extends across a number of Calgary neighbourhoods. Keith launched his own business, Keith Construction Company Limited, in 1950 and went on to build signature homes across communities such as Glendale, Highwood, Haysboro, Fairview and more. But he is perhaps best known for the creation of Lake Bonavista, Canada’s very first community to be built around a human-made lake. Developed in the late 1960s, Lake Bonavista is one Calgary’s most sought-after neighbourhoods, with a community lake that spans 52 acres and an adjoining park that covers 25 acres, offering residents access to a variety of water- and land-based activities year-round.
